Brick Hardscaping Installation in West Hartford, CT
Brick hardscaping installation involves the placement of durable brick materials to create functional and attractive features on residential properties. This service covers a variety of projects, including pat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, garden borders, and outdoor seating areas. Homeowners often seek these installations to enhance curb appeal, improve outdoor usability, or define different areas within their yards. Before requesting brick hardscaping services, property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, the types of brick materials available, and how the installation process will integrate with existing landscaping.
It is important for property owners to consider factors such as the design style they prefer, the durability of different brick options, and any necessary site preparation. Clarifying the desired outcome and understanding the maintenance requirements can help ensure the finished project meets expectations. Additionally, knowing the overall layout and existing landscape features can assist in planning a cohesive and functional outdoor space. Proper planning and clear communication can contribute to a successful brick hardscaping installation that enhances the property's value and aesthetic appeal.

Brick Hardscaping Installation Questions
What types of projects do brick hardscaping services cover? Brick hardscaping includes patios, walkways, driveways, and retaining walls to enhance outdoor spaces.
What materials are used in brick hardscaping? Standard materials include clay bricks, concrete bricks, and stone pavers,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.
Can brick hardscaping improve property value? Yes, well-designed brick features can boost curb appeal and increase overall property value.
What should property owners consider before installing brick hardscaping? It's important to plan for proper drainage, surface preparation, and selecting appropriate materials for the project.
